## ProctorQueue — Stuck Session Recovery

If the exam-proctoring queue on Veriline stalls, sessions pile up in the `pending_review` state and candidates see indefinite spinners. First, check the worker pool health endpoint; if workers are alive but idle, the dispatch table likely has a stale lock. Clearing it requires a direct query against the queue database. Connect with the credentials below and delete rows older than fifteen minutes from `dispatch_locks`.

primary connection of baweg-kagug = mysql://fenys_svc:CnALw69@db-056e.norvanet.test:5432/rusvan

## Configuration

Quillnote localizes dates per the viewer's locale. Defaults: ISO 8601 in logs, locale-aware in the UI. Override with DATE_LOCALE (e.g. fr-CA) and DATE_STYLE (short|medium|long). Never hardcode formats in components; use the fmtDate helper. Locale bundles load from the translation service at boot, so the service must be reachable. Set TRANSLATION_HOST in .env, and put the translation service access key on the line right after it.

secret setting of bagag-kajof: RELAY_SECRET8=d9a517d5

Handover — awards night trophies. Engraving done at Kestrel Trophies; all fourteen pieces checked against the winners list, boxed individually, padded. Coordinator: driver collects tomorrow 09:00 sharp from their workshop counter, straight to the Larchview Hall stage door. No substitutions on the run. Hand-over to be done per the confidential instruction below.

dispatch memo: the istwyn norwyn courier leaves the lamael kaswyn briwyn tamix jorael gorix zoreth holir ledger at gate 3079 under passcode 677723

Welcome to the provenance page for Sproutline, our plant-watering scheduler. If you're on call and something's drooping (the service, not the ferns), start here. Every deploy comes from the Greenhouse pipeline: tagged commit, reproducible build, signed artifact. Don't trust a binary you can't trace back through that chain — we had a fun incident once with a hand-copied jar. To confirm exactly what's running in prod right now, compare against the token below.

session token of kahag-bawip = htk6_729d08